dc.description.abstractAngel Olgoso's oeuvre has stood out among that of contemporary Spanish authors of fantastic flash fiction. Considering this, we examine the meaning of monstrousness in a selection of flash fictions from Los demonios del lugar (2007) and La maquina de languidecer (2009). In these flash fictions, monstrousness is dissociated from the monstrous form, and its manifestation destabilizes normality within the text, engendering the fantastic aspect by meticulously working with language.
